The Influence of Cognitive Biases
Cognitive biases are systematic patterns of deviation from norm or rationality in judgment. In the realm of gambling, several key biases can shape a player’s strategy. One prominent example is the illusion of control, where individuals believe they can influence the outcome of games of chance. This mindset often leads players to adopt risky strategies in hopes of maximizing their perceived chances of winning, ultimately misguiding their gameplay.
Another common bias, known as confirmation bias, is the tendency to focus on information that supports one’s beliefs while disregarding contradictory evidence. In the context of casinos, players may remember their wins more vividly than their losses, leading to a skewed perception of their success rate. Being aware of these cognitive biases can help players create more effective strategies that align with reality rather than misconceptions.
The Importance of Bankroll Management
Effective bankroll management is a cornerstone of successful gambling strategies. It involves setting limits on how much money a player is willing to risk, adhering to this budget, and making informed decisions about bet sizes. Psychologically, having a defined bankroll can mitigate the emotional turmoil associated with gambling, as players are less likely to chase losses or make impulsive bets. This disciplined approach fosters a sense of control and can enhance the overall gambling experience.
Additionally, players who practice proper bankroll management are more likely to sustain their play over time, allowing for a more enjoyable experience and reducing the stress that often accompanies significant losses. By recognizing the importance of managing one’s funds and emotions, players can approach casino games with a clearer mindset, ultimately leading to more strategic and rewarding gameplay.
Social Influence and Peer Pressure
The social aspect of gambling plays a crucial role in influencing strategies and behaviors. Many individuals enjoy the camaraderie of gambling environments, where shared experiences can enhance enjoyment. However, this social dynamic can also lead to peer pressure, where players feel compelled to make riskier bets or adopt certain strategies to fit in with their peers. Understanding this phenomenon is vital, as it can lead to poor choices and increased risk.
Conversely, a supportive social network can encourage responsible gambling practices. Engaging with friends or communities that prioritize sound strategies and discipline can foster healthier gambling behaviors. Recognizing the dual nature of social influence can empower players to seek out positive interactions that enhance their gambling experience while mitigating negative pressures.
